A new tech program on the Åland Islands built for a digital, AI-driven world. No teachers, no classes, no fees.

Learn by collaborating on real projects through a gamified, peer-driven model that builds future-proof skills and a mindset for what’s next.

🔥As our second selection Piscine is entering it’s final days, the pressure is on! Two key parts of the experience have been helping both the April and May groups measure just how far they’ve come: Raids ⚔️ and Checkpoints ✅

⚔️ Raids

All about collaboration and applying knowledge in practice. Each week, Pisciners are placed into randomly selected teams and challenged to solve problems together using the skills they’ve developed through their quests. Raids are audited by experienced mentors from our community, including senior students, grit:lab alumni, and representatives from our partner companies.

🎮 Checkpoints

These are exactly what the name suggests - a opportunity to pause and see where you really stand. These individual, closed-book exams are completed in a locked browser with no phones or outside help. While we strongly encourage learning through collaboration, peer support, and responsible use of AI throughout the Piscine, Checkpoints provide an honest measure of personal understanding and highlight areas that need more attention before moving forward.

The atmosphere during a Checkpoint is special. You can hear a pin drop. The focus is thick in the air. Everyone is fully immersed, relying only on their own knowledge, problem-solving ability, and persistence.

With only 2 days remaining, these moments are helping participants turn weeks of hard work into confidence, growth, and a clearer understanding of how far they’ve come. 🤩💪👾

We recently had a great grit:talk together with our partners at Viking Line 🚢 and safe to say, things got pretty intense (in a good way) 🤩

After a swift deep dive into AI and Machine Learning from our guest speaker Markus, it was straight into the practical part. No easing in here. Students were handed zero data, zero market insights - just 3 products and a ticking clock ⏱️ 🤯

6 rounds. 1 minute each.

Every round meant making fast decisions on pricing, adjusting strategy, second-guessing competitors, and trying to make sense of the numbers coming in 📈📉 Price elasticity suddenly wasn’t just theory anymore 👀

The room? Buzzing. Fully focused 🙌 ⚡️
